#d1391d h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#d1391d is composed of 82% red, 22.4%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 72.7% magenta, 86.1%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 9.3 degrees, a saturation of 75.6% and a lightness of 46.7%. #d1391d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ff723a with #a30000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

● #d1391d color description : Strong red.
The hexadecimal color #d1391d has RGB values of R:209, G:57, B:29 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.73, Y:0.86,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13711645.
